  • Patent number: 7036562
    Abstract: A heat exchanger with a core, a support structure and a mount. The core is variable in size and has a lower temperature fluid port and a higher temperature fluid port. The mount is positioned between the core and the support structure, adjacent to the higher temperature fluid port. The mount restrains the core relative to the support structure, such that when the core varies in size it does so either away from or towards the mount. The heat exchanger can also include a deformable connector, including a bellows, a flexible hose and a braided metal hose. The deformable connector is positioned in a manner which allows it and lower temperature fluid port to remain in fluid communication as the core varies in size.

  • Publication number: 20030145979
    Abstract: In at least one embodiment, the apparatus of the present invention is a heat exchanger which includes a core having a thermally variable size and a support structure. To minimize, or eliminate, differential thermal expansion, the support structure is connected to the core and thermally deforms to accommodate variations in the size of the core. The support structure employs a thermally deformable member which can be a tie rod with a planar center section. In other embodiments, the support structure includes a first strongback, a second strongback, and at least one variable thickness tie rod mounted between the strongbacks. The variable thickness tie rod can be a broadened end tie rod having an end or ends which are thicker (wider) than a center section. The present invention also includes methods of fabrication. One embodiment includes the steps of obtaining a tie rod having a substantially uniform thickness and forging the tie rod to define a planar center section.
